From the ORF star to Herbert Kickl’s whipper

The former Romy prizewinner Marie Christine Giuliani had a leading role at the FPÖ’s start of the year. What is the ex-“bingo” woman doing at Blau?

Vera Russwurm caused a sometimes heated debate last week, far beyond the borders of Lower Austria: Because the prominent ORF-moderator had moderated the election campaign start of the ÖVP there, it rained criticism, a red foundation board even spoke out in favor of an external moderation ban for ORF celebrities. In response to the criticism, it was sometimes stated that Russwurm was not employed by ORF and, moreover, only worked in the entertainment sector.

And not only the ÖVP relies on well-known TV faces, in the FPÖ a former TV star has recently even played an exposed role: At the FPÖ New Year’s kick-off in Wiener Neustadt last weekend, Marie Christine Giuliani, the former presenter of “Bingo”, ” Million wheel” and other far-reaching shows, the whip for party leaders Herbert Kickl, and vehemently: “He is the rock in the surf of Austrian domestic politics, he is the one we want as Federal Chancellor, I want to hear that now!” cried the direct previous speaker Kickls to the blue crowd. The answer was unequivocal: “Herbert, Herbert, Herbert!” Giuliani: “That’s right!”
